titleOfInvention Phthalazone derivative
abstract NEW MATERIAL:The phthalazone derivative of formula (R and R' are 1W12C alkyl). n EXAMPLE: 4-Acetoxymethyl -2-acetyl -7-ethoxycarbonyl-6,8-dimethyl-1( 2H )-phthalazone. n USE: Useful as a bioprecursor of phthalazinol which is a remedy effective to the subjective symptoms of the sequela of cerebrovascular disorder, the psychic symptoms, the central pain, etc. Although the compound has no physiological activity, it is converted to phthalazinol in the living body, and furthermore, it has higher solubility, absorbability to the body, and metabolic properties than phthalazinol. n PROCESS: The compound of formula can be prepared, e.g. by using phthalazinol (known compound) as a starting compound, and reacting with a 1W12C carboxylic acid anhydride, halide, etc. preferably in a solvent such as pyridine. n COPYRIGHT: (C)1984,JPO&Japio
